In episode 60 of The Indie Hacker Podcast, Lucas and Luna explore how a solo developer built a SaaS app that reached $10,000 in monthly recurring revenue with just $100 in initial investment. The developer, James, created a simple tool that solves a specific pain point for freelance designers—automating invoice follow-ups. Lucas breaks down the lean startup approach, James's decision to focus on a hyper-niche market, and the growth tactics that didn't require a marketing budget. Luna questions whether the model is replicable and discusses the trade-offs of such a narrow focus. They also touch on the importance of customer feedback loops and how James used a manual outreach strategy to land his first 50 users.
